Save Silent Valley was aimed at the protection of Silent Valley, an evergreen subtropical forest in the Palakkad district of Kerala, India. It was started in 1973 by an NGO led by Kerala Sasthra Sahithya Parishad (KSSP) to save the Silent Valley from being flooded by a hydroelectric project. In February 1973, the Planning Commission approved the project at a cost of about Rs. 25 crores. The valley was declared as Silent Valley National Park in 1985.

Silent Valley Movement

The Silent Valley National Park is one of the last undisturbed rain forests and tropical moist evergreen forests in India. The park is located in the Nilgiri Hills, Palakkad District in Kerala, South India. The first English intrusion into the watersheds of the Silent Valley area was in 1847 by the botanist Robert Wight. The British named the area ‘Silent Valley’ because of a perceived absence of noisy Cicadas.
